지구 과학 연구실을 위한 콤팩트한 대량 고속 분석형 SIMSIMS 7f-GEO는 안정 동위 원소, REE(희토류 원소), 미량 원소 등과 같은 지질 시료의 고정밀/대량 고속 분석 측정을 실행하도록 특수 설계된 모노 콜렉션 SIMS 모델입니다. 재료 과학 분석과 환경 연구에 사용됩니다.

    높은 동위원소 비율 재현성을 위한 독보적인 검출 시스템
    이미 입증된 IMS 7f 장비에서 파생된 IMS 7f-GEO에는 이중 패러데이 컵 검출기 시스템과 전자 증배관이 결합된 새로우면서도 독보적인 검출 시스템이 장착되어 있습니다. 이러한 구성 덕분에 데이터 획득 시간이 단축되며 안정 동위원소 비율 측정을 위해 서브 퍼밀 수준의 정밀도를 보장하는 유사 바이 콜렉션(pseudo bi-collection) 모드로 분석이 실행될 수 있습니다. 이중 패러데이 컵 시스템은 빠른 질량 피크 전환 시스템(높은 질량 분해능에서 0.3초)과 결합되어 있어 정밀도 및 분석 처리량과 관련해서 더 많은 장점을 제공합니다.

    ... 크게 향상된 분석 처리량
    IMS 7f-GEO는 위의 예에서 설명된 이중 패러데이 컵 검출기 시스템의 구현을 통해 분석 부분에서 크게 개선되었습니다(우측 상단, 합성 석영에서 18O/16O의 동위원소 비율 분석)
    0.4 퍼밀 이상의 통계적 정밀도가 요구되는 경우 측정 시간은 3,000초 이상이 될 수 있지만 IMS 7f-GEO 유사 바이 콜렉션 모드를 사용하면 최대 56초로 줄어들 수 있습니다.

    WUSTL’s Stable Isotope Biogeochemistry Group has been equipped with an IMS 7f-GEO since 2013. Research focuses on micro-scale variations in the C and S isotopic composition of biological and sedimentary materials, biogeochemical interactions between microbes and their environment.

    The Center for Microanalysis at Caltech houses a IMS 7f-GEO and a NanoSIMS 50L, providing expertise for microanalysis of geological, meteoritic and synthetic materials. Research projects carried out at CCM are most varied, ranging from cosmochemistry to experimental studies on climate change, geochronology, in-situ studies of microbial communities, materials science engineering...
